httpd: Apache HTTP Server: Out-of-bounds Read in mod_headers and mod_mime
A flaw was found in Apache HTTP Server. An out-of-bounds read vulnerability exists when modheaders and modmime are used with multiple response languages. This could allow a remote attacker to disclose sensitive information from memory or cause a denial of service...

SUSE CVE-2017-7679
In Apache httpd 2.2.x before 2.2.33 and 2.4.x before 2.4.26, modmime can read one byte past the end of a buffer when sending a malicious Content-Type response header...
httpd: mod_mime buffer overread
A buffer over-read flaw was found in the httpd's modmime module. A user permitted to modify httpd's MIME configuration could use this flaw to cause httpd child process to crash...
